Excel - Eliminar líneas repetidas en la misma celda

 
Vista:
Imágen de perfil de celia
Val: 761
Bronce
Ha mantenido su posición en Excel (en relación al último mes)
Gráfica de Excel

Eliminar líneas repetidas en la misma celda

Publicado por celia (437 intervenciones) el 13/09/2021 10:21:28
Igual que se pueden eliminar celdas duplicadas enteras, ¿se pueden eliminar solo las líneas que se repitan dentro de cada celda por separado?

Muchas gracias.

Buen día.

repe
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der
Imágen de perfil de Antoni Masana
Val: 4.908
Oro
Ha mantenido su posición en Excel (en relación al último mes)
Gráfica de Excel

Eliminar líneas repetidas en la misma celda

Publicado por Antoni Masana (2477 intervenciones) el 13/09/2021 22:29:10
Se tiene que hacer una macro que separe los textos según el separador y eliminar los repetidos.
Para el caso es lo mismo que estén en varias líneas o así:

1
Línea 1;Línea 2;Línea 2;Línea 3

La macero:

1
2
3
4
5
6
7
8
9
10
11
12
13
14
Sub Quita_Repetido()
    Dim Tabla() As String, Texto As String, Pun As Integer, Fila As Long
 
    Fila = 1
    While Cells(Fila, "A") <> ""
        Texto = ""
        Tabla = Split(Cells(Fila, "A"), vbLf)
        For Pun = 0 To UBound(Tabla)
            If InStr(Texto, Tabla(Pun)) = 0 Then Texto = Texto + Tabla(Pun) + vbLf
        Next
        Cells(Fila, "B") = Left(Texto, Len(Texto) - 1)
        Fila = Fila + 1
    Wend
End Sub


Saludos.
\\//_
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
1
Comentar
Imágen de perfil de celia
Val: 761
Bronce
Ha mantenido su posición en Excel (en relación al último mes)
Gráfica de Excel

Eliminar líneas repetidas en la misma celda

Publicado por celia (437 intervenciones) el 13/09/2021 23:01:17
Va perfecto !!!

Muchas gracias.

Saludos.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ar